【什么是ca证书】CA证书,全称为“认证机构证书”(Certificate Authority Certificate),是数字证书体系中的核心组成部分。它由可信的第三方机构——即认证中心(CA)颁发,用于验证某个实体(如网站、个人或组织)的身份,并确保其在网络通信中所使用的公钥属于该实体。CA证书在网络安全、数据加密和身份认证等方面发挥着重要作用。
一、CA证书的基本概念
| 项目 | 内容 |
| 全称 | 认证机构证书(Certificate Authority Certificate) |
| 定义 | 由可信赖的第三方机构(CA)颁发,用于验证实体身份的数字证书 |
| 作用 | 确保通信双方的身份真实性,防止中间人攻击,保障数据安全 |
| 应用场景 | 网站HTTPS加密、电子邮件加密、电子签名、企业内部系统认证等 |
二、CA证书的工作原理
1. 申请与审核
实体(如公司或个人)向CA提交身份信息并申请证书。CA会对申请者进行身份核实。
2. 生成密钥对
实体生成一对密钥:公钥和私钥。公钥将被包含在证书中,而私钥由实体自行保存。
3. 证书签发
CA使用自己的私钥对实体的公钥及相关信息进行数字签名,生成CA证书。
4. 证书使用
在通信过程中,接收方可以通过验证CA证书上的签名来确认发送方的身份是否合法。
三、常见的CA证书类型
| 类型 | 说明 | 适用场景 |
| SSL/TLS证书 | 用于加密网站通信,实现HTTPS协议 | 网站安全访问 |
| 代码签名证书 | 用于验证软件或代码来源的真实性 | 软件发布、应用程序签名 |
| 电子邮件证书 | 用于加密和签名电子邮件 | 安全邮件通信 |
| 个人数字证书 | 用于身份认证和电子签名 | 个人在线身份验证 |
四、CA证书的重要性
- 增强信任:通过权威CA的背书,用户可以信任所访问的网站或服务。
- 防止欺诈:有效识别假冒网站,避免钓鱼攻击。
- 保障数据安全:通过加密技术保护数据在传输过程中的完整性与机密性。
五、总结
CA证书是现代网络安全体系中不可或缺的一部分。它不仅帮助用户验证网络上其他实体的真实身份,还为数据传输提供了安全保障。无论是企业还是个人,在进行在线交易、通信或身份验证时,了解和使用CA证书都是十分必要的。选择合适的CA机构并正确配置证书,能够显著提升系统的安全性和可靠性。


